# InkLedger Environments

InkLedger, our PDF invoice renderer, runs in three environments: dev, staging, and production. Each environment has its own font cache, template bucket, and render queue. New team members should verify staging parity before promoting any template change. Please read each setting carefully before editing anything. The staging environment currently uses the following configuration values.

deployment values, yadup-tajof:
oliath:
  log_level: debug
  metrics_host: metrics.oliath.zemvarlabs.internal
  pool_size: 4

Subject: Backfill scheduler handover

Handing off the Nocturne backfill scheduler. Plugin authors: jobs register via the manifest, run nightly after 02:00, and must be idempotent. Failed runs requeue once. Marisol owns alerting now; I owned schema changes. Test plugins against the staging catalog before publishing. For staging access, use the connection string below.

warehouse DSN: clickhouse://tameth_svc:8HsqEav@db-147c.halixcloud.corp:5432/tamael

## Local Setup

Proctorline's exam queue runs on three services: the intake worker, the seat-assignment daemon, and the queue API. Clone the repo, run `make bootstrap`, and start the stack with `make up`. The intake worker polls every five seconds; don't shorten this locally or you'll flood the fixture data. Seed exams with `make seed-exams` before testing. All queue state lives in the primary Postgres instance, not Redis. Point your local environment at the shared dev database using the connection string below.

database URL for bahop-yagep: mssql://sildor_svc:35ha7jz@db-fb6d.nelvrodyn.example:5432/casath

Finance Review Summary — Corvane Product Line Pricing

Prepared for sales leads.

Our review of the Corvane line shows current list prices sit roughly 8% below comparable offerings, while gross margin has slipped to 31% due to component cost inflation. We recommend a staged increase: 4% at the next catalog refresh, with a further 3% contingent on renewal rates holding. Discount authority should be tightened to 10% without director approval. Volume customers will receive advance notice. The rationale tied to our broader plans is noted below.

board note of tahog-yagef: Headcount on the Ralael team goes from 9 to 80 by the end of April. Gross margin on Ralael came in at 15 percent against a plan of 5 percent.